Output 954468af825de395642ec756ee62f790cbd851bd37c30a13a5839ef4f9b28870:0

value
78450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e51c4ef0efbce5a19ed62976cdb48ba8224e704a OP_EQUAL
address
3NaSaNZRtJFPe25TcLhvSx9t9YHhfzskpa
transaction
954468af825de395642ec756ee62f790cbd851bd37c30a13a5839ef4f9b28870
spent
true